Welcome to our vibrant community center located in the heart of Lehigh Valley in Whitehall. We are a 501c(3) non-profit organization dedicated to serving the religious, educational, and social needs of the Muslim community in Allentown, Bethlehem, Easton and surrounding areas. Our center provides a welcoming space for prayer, Quranic studies, Islamic education, and community events. We strive to foster a sense of unity and belonging among our diverse community members, promoting understanding and cooperation. Join us in our mission to create a strong and thriving Muslim community in Lehigh Valley.

Our Services
MALV represents a multi-ethnic and vibrant community of Muslims residing in Lehigh Valley. The center is built on 7 acres of land and includes a mosque, library, full-time Islamic school and weekend Islamic school.
Religious Services
Our Mosque is open for five daily prayers, juma and special prayers during the month of Ramadan. Mosque is led by our Imam Daniel Hernandez and Imam Ahmed Nawaz Uddin.
Social Services
Our social service initiates include distribution of zakat funds to the needy in Lehigh Valley, working with our community physicians and offering Free Health Clinic, providing assistance in filing for federal and state assistance.
Interfaith & Dawah Services
We diligently promote dialogue with individuals with diverse belief practices, which makes us more active in developing positive relationships with our neighbors and community.
Educational Services
Education is one of the cornerstone of MALV. Our educational services include: Daily Halaqas after Fajr and Isha by the Imam Weekly community Dars Monthly Sister’s tea time once a month.
Health & Wellness Services
MALV Free Clinic is a non-profit free-of-charge clinic open for all regardless of their ethnicity, social, religious, or economic status, which will strive to provide quality healthcare to the Lehigh Valley community.
Online Services
Access our YouTube channel at the convenience of your home. We publish our reminders, juma khutba’s and other major events online.

Imam Daniel Abdullah Hernandez
Our Imam
Imam & Religious Director
Imam Daniel was born and raised in Queens, New York which gives him the unique ability to understand the challenges of Muslims living in America.
He is a revert to Islam which gives him a different perspective, additionally, he experienced some of the challenges of youths in this country which gives him a unique advantage to easily relate with our youths.
Imam Daniel has many years of experience serving as imam in the USA including: Islamic Society of Triplex and Pearland Islamic Center where he served for the past eight years as the Imam. Prior to his career as an Imam, he has served as Islamic school teacher and principal
